Dealing With Water Filling Up Troubles
Water loading troubles in washing devices most generally stem from a breakdown within either the water inlet valve or the pressure switch. The valve controls the amount of water supplied to the equipment, while the pressure button informs the appliance when it has reached the proper degree. If the shutoff is damaged or the stress button is defective, it can bring about wrong water levels; either loading way too much or inadequate.

One approach of troubleshooting entails manually filling up the equipment with water. If the device operates normally when manually filled up, the issue likely lies within the water inlet shutoff. Alternatively, if a too much quantity of water gets in the equipment despite getting to the set degree, the pressure button is most likely the wrongdoer. It is important for home owners to adhere to the specific instructions and security precautions supplied by the manufacturer when checking these parts, or think about getting the support of an expert.

Repairing Problems with Drum Rotation
Running into a drum that will not spin is a regular trouble that can accompany your cleaning equipment. This issue frequently indicates a mechanical trouble, frequently related to Laundry Aplliance Repair the electric motor, belts, or cover switch. The motor is in charge of driving the rotating activity in your washer, so if it's damaged or damaged, the drum will certainly not revolve. Also, useless belts or cover buttons can additionally hinder the drum's movement.

Establishing the root cause of a non-spinning issue can be an overwhelming task, but it's a crucial action in fixing the problem effectively. To start, inspect the cover button for any kind of signs of damage or wear. You can promptly validate if the lid button is the wrongdoer by paying attention for a distinct clicking sound when opening up and shutting the cover. If the sound is lacking, changing the cover button may be required. Sometimes, damaged belts or worn out motors might require a more extensive evaluation by a specialist. Remember, security needs to always be your leading concern when working with electric or mechanical components, so see to it the washer is unplugged before evaluating any components.

Resolving Too Much Sound and Resonance Worries
Excessive sound and vibration from your laundry home appliance can indicate numerous possible concerns, ranging from an unbalanced tons to a malfunctioning part within the device. Often triggered by unequal circulation of garments, resonances can be easily fixed by stopping briefly the cycle and redistributing the tons within the drum. Nonetheless, if the sound and resonance continue, it could be as a result of broken or loosened drive belts, drum bearings, or electric motor.

To diagnose accurately, an individual might require to manually check the stated parts for any kind of indications of wear or damage and change any defective elements promptly. If your device is continuously making loud noises, despite your efforts at tons redistribution, it's highly advised to consult a professional. A qualified professional will certainly have the skills and understanding to identify and remedy the root of the issue, ensuring your maker runs smoothly and silently. It's essential to attend to these problems without delay, as prolonged vibrations or noises might create further damage to your home appliance or environments.
